应用程序编程是一个涉及多个步骤的过程,以下是一个基本的指南:
确定需求和目标
在开始编程之前,首先要明确应用程序的目标和功能,了解需要解决的问题或实现的功能。
选择编程语言
根据项目需求、个人经验和偏好选择一个合适的编程语言。例如,Python 适合初学者和快速开发,而 Java 适合企业级应用和安卓开发。
学习基础知识
学习所选编程语言的基础知识,包括变量、数据类型、控制结构(如循环和条件语句)、函数等。
设计算法和数据结构
将问题分解成小的、可管理的部分,并设计出解决问题的算法和数据结构。理解基本的算法和数据结构对于编写高效和可维护的代码至关重要。
编写代码
使用编程语言将设计好的算法转化为实际的代码。在编写过程中,要注重代码的可读性和可维护性,遵循编码规范和良好的编程实践。
调试和测试
编写完代码后,进行调试和测试,检查程序是否按照预期工作,修复可能存在的错误。
使用开发工具
安装并学习使用代码编辑器(如 Visual Studio Code、Sublime Text)和集成开发环境(IDE,如 Eclipse、PyCharm)。
优化和改进
根据测试结果和用户反馈,对程序进行优化和改进,提高程序的性能和稳定性。
部署和维护
将开发完成的程序部署到用户环境,并进行持续维护和更新。
参与社区
加入编程社区,如 Stack Overflow、GitHub 或本地的编程小组,可以帮助解决问题并学习新技能。
建议
明确需求:在开始编程之前,确保对需求有清晰的理解。
选择合适的工具:根据个人和项目需求选择合适的编程语言和开发工具。
持续学习:编程是一个不断学习的过程,保持对新技术和最佳实践的关注。
代码质量:注重代码的可读性和可维护性,编写健壮且易于维护的代码。
测试:通过充分的测试确保程序的正确性和稳定性。
通过以上步骤,你可以系统地进行应用程序编程,并逐步构建出高效、可靠的软件产品。